Jak mogę uzyskać kod źródłowy dla rand () (C ++)?

Jestem nowy w programowaniu.

Chcę dokładnie wiedzieć, co robi rand ().

Wyszukiwanie daje tylko przykłady użycia. Ale żaden nie wyjaśnia każdego kroku, w jaki sposób funkcja generuje liczbę losową. Traktują rand () jako blackbox.

Chcę wiedzieć, co robi rand (); każdy krok.

Czy istnieje zasób, który pozwoli mi dokładnie zobaczyć, co robi rand ()? To wszystko jest open source, prawda? Zgoda na demontaż, jeśli nie ma źródła.

Wiem, że zwraca liczbę losową, ale jak generuje tę liczbę? Chcę zobaczyć każdy krok.

Dziękuję Ci.

questionAnswers(6)

yourAnswerToTheQuestion